Pillars of Eternity completes 2016 nominees for outstanding writing in a video game

Assassin’s Creed, Tomb Raider and The Witcher in running for Writers Guild Award

The Writers Guild of America is set to recognise four of last year’s best-written games.

Assassin’s Creed Syndicate, Pillars of Eternity, Rise of the Tomb Raider and The Witcher III: Wild Hunt have been nominated for the WGA’s Videogame Writing Award.

The 2016 WGA ceremonies will take place on February 13th in New York and Los Angeles concurrently.

To be eligible for nomination, the title must have been released between December 1st 2014 and November 30th 2015 and include on-screen writing credits for WGA members.

Ubisoft is particularly supportive of the awards, encouraging its writers to apply for the WGA each year – Assassin’s Creed is a common sight among the nominees.
